Australian Taxation Office Selects Fieldglass Vendor Management System (VMS)CHICAGO, July 6, 2015 /PRNewswire/ -- Fieldglass, Inc., an SAP company and the global cloud technology leader in external workforce management, was recently selected by the Australian Taxation Office (ATO) as its Vendor Management System (VMS) provider to assist the ATO in managing its contingent labor workforce. The ATO, who is the principal revenue collection agency of the Australian government, will replace multiple existing processes and approaches with Fieldglass to manage contingent labor and the ICT Statement of Work (SOW) Panel arrangement. "We are confident that Fieldglass can help us achieve our goals," said Craig Fox, First Assistant Commissioner, Service Operations Division. "By standardizing and automating our contractor engagement processes, we can achieve visibility into costs and supplier performance and more quickly mobilize workers in an environment that requires strict onboarding activities."
